Latest News...Norwegian Cruise Line celebrated the debut of the all-new Norwegian Aqua to Port Canaveral, Fla. on Saturday, April 26, 2025, where she commenced her inaugural season of round-trip Caribbean cruises as the newest ship in port. This past weekend, approximately 3,700 guests embarked on Norwegian Aqua's first week-long voyage to the Caribbean from Port Canaveral, Fla., her initial homeport ...
Latest News...Royal Caribbean Group (NYSE: RCL) today reported first quarter Earnings per Share ("EPS") of $2.70 and Adjusted EPS of $2.71. These results were better than the company's guidance due to stronger than expected pricing on close-in demand and lower costs mainly due to timing. Royal Caribbean said that it is increasing its full year 2025 Adjusted EPS guidance to $14.55 to $15.55...
Latest News...Holland America Line announced itineraries for its two Grand Voyages sailing in 2027, offering guests the choice to embark on an ambitious 129-day circumnavigation of the globe on the 2027 Grand World Voyage or a 70-day, region-specific in-depth exploration on the Grand South America & Antarctica Voyage. As revealed today by the cruise line's president Beth Bodensteiner to guests on board...

ENCHANTED CAPRI is in the Mexican Gulf right now. She is not that old (only built in 1975) so why should she go for scrapping ? The hardware of the ship is quite ok, she was pretty well maintained and still has lots of potential, like her sisters DELPHIN, VAN GOGH, CT NEPTUNE and ISLAND ADVENTURE proove.I hope that we will see her in Europe next year !

I think you are mistaken her and her sisters with some other class, probably Shota Rustaveli and Ivan Franko? The Belorussiya class, which Enchanted Capri (ex Azerbaydzhan) is a member of, is actually doing pretty good. These Wartsila built vessels are pretty strong and the size and design are quite open to novelties so hopefully they'll be around for some time as long as there is a good management to operate them!
